UPS & serial to USB converter

I have purchased a Belkin UPS which uses a serial port to connect to my computer.

I only have 1 serial port which is in use.

I did purchase a "USB to Serial " adapter since I do have two available USB ports.

However, my computer recognized I had new hardware but can not "see" the USB port and says it can't find software to install "USB to serial converter".

I assume I could buy another serial card if I have the space.

Any other suggestions?

Did the USB to Serial Converter come with a disk. If so you need to install the software for it.

Its unusual for a motherboard to only have one Serial Port. Check the Device Manager. If you see Com1 and Com2 then you have two serial ports.

Is this a motherboard with on-board video and the video connection is next to the Serial connection where the second serial connection would normally be? If this is the case then you will have a serial header on the motherboard. You need a serial header cable to take the header out to one of the blanking plates in the case. You will pick up one of these at any computer shop. I have a box full of them.
